WebSep 4, 2024 · Likewise, a dentist may be able to provide braces or aligners to move teeth, but that does not mean the dentist is an orthodontist. Only orthodontists have the additional two or more years of orthodontic education from a program accredited by the Commission on Dental Accreditation, providing them with specialized training in moving teeth. WebThe following steps are necessary to meet dentist degree requirements and licensing standards: Obtain 4-year bachelor's degree, usually in a science-related field. Take Dental Admissions Test (DAT) Apply to and enroll in dental school. Complete classroom study and clinical experience.
